How long have they kept Baird's tapir? I remember when this exhibit area first opened they kept Brazilian tapirs.
 
Yes, we originally had two brazilian tapirs, but I think they both died. We got this single bairds from Miami just over 2 years ago.
 
I really enjoy the South American exhibit area at the Reid Park Zoo. The one thing I always found strange was the lack of primates. I was surprised that there wasn't at least a marmoset or tamarin species included in the exhibit.
 
Yes, that would certainly enhance the area. I know we cannot have great apes due to Valley Fever (a dust-born illness endemic to the area), but I'm not sure if this applies to monkeys also. Since we already have gibbon, macaque and mandrill, I guess not.
